The boulevardier is a variation on a gin-based negroni. The whiskey offers

a deeper flavor than the gin.


  • 1 ounce whiskey (Bourbon or rye)*
  • 1 ounce sweet vermouth
  • 1 ounce Campari

Combine all ingredients in a mixing glass. Add ice and stir. Pour into a

coupe and garnish with cherry.

*If you like a less bitter drink, increase the whiskey to 1 1/2 ounces and

cut each of the other ingredients to 3/4 ounce.
